Ingredient Substitutions

For chicken, tofu or chickpeas can be used as vegetarian alternatives. These options maintain protein content while adapting the dish for plant-based diets. Adjust cooking time accordingly, as tofu and chickpeas require less time to cook than chicken. Greek yogurt can be replaced with coconut yogurt for a dairy-free version. This substitution preserves the creamy texture and tangy flavor while making the dish suitable for vegans or those with lactose intolerance. Butternut squash can be swapped with sweet potatoes or pumpkin. These alternatives offer similar texture and sweetness, while providing comparable nutritional benefits. Cooking times may vary slightly, so monitor for tenderness during preparation.

Preparation Time 15-20 minutes
Cooking Time 30-40 minutes
Total Time 45-60 minutes
Level of Difficulty Medium

Estimated Nutrition

Estimated nutrition for the whole recipe (without optional ingredients):

  • Calories: 1600-1800
  • Protein: 120-130 g
  • Fat: 120-130 g
  • Carbohydrates: 50-60 g

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 pounds chicken breasts or thighs, boneless and skinless, diced
  • 1/4 cup plain greek yogurt
  • 2 teaspoons plus 1 tablespoon garam masala spice
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 2 teaspoons 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on ground turmeric
  • 1-2 teaspoons cayenne pepper, to preference
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
  • 4 tablespoons butter, salted
  • 1 large yellow onion, diced
  • 2 cups butternut squash, cubed
  • 6 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ons freshly grated ginger
  • 1-2 teaspoons red pepper flakes, to preference
  • 1 tablespoon tomato concentrate
  • 1 can full-fat coconut milk (14 oz)
  • 1/2 cup cilantro, chopped

Step 1: Marinate the Chicken

In a bowl, toss together the chicken with yogurt, 2 teaspoons of garam masala, 1 teaspoon of cumin, 1/2 teaspoon of paprika, 1/2 teaspoon of turmeric, 1/2 to 1 teaspoon of cayenne pepper, and 1 teaspoon of salt.

Allow the chicken to marinate for 5 to 10 minutes to absorb all the spices.

Step 2: Sear the Chicken

Heat o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.

Add the marinated chicken to the skillet and sear on both sides until browned, about 2 minutes per side.

Add 2 tablespoons of butter to the skillet and toss the chicken to coat.

Remove the chicken from the skillet and place it on a plate, leaving the juices in the skillet.

Step 3: Cook the Vegetables

To the same skillet, add the onion and butternut squash, tossing them in the leftover butter and juices.

Cook for about 5 minutes until softened.

Add 2 more tablespoons of butter along with garlic, ginger, 1 tablespoon of garam masala, 1 teaspoon of cumin, 1/2 teaspoon of paprika, 1/2 teaspoon of turmeric, 1/2 to 1 teaspoon of cayenne pepper, and chili flakes.

Season with salt and pepper.

Cook until the mixture is fragrant, which should take about 5 minutes.

Stir in the tomato paste and continue cooking for another 3 to 4 minutes.

Step 4: Simmer the Sauce

Reduce the heat to low and add 1 cup of water along with the coconut milk.

Stir well to combine.

Bring the sauce to a simmer and cook for 5 minutes or until the sauce starts to thicken slightly.

If necessary, thin the sauce with an additional 1/2 to 1 cup of coconut milk.

Return the chicken and any accumulated juices to the skillet.

Cook, stirring occasionally, for about 10 minutes until the sauce thickens slightly.

Remove from the heat and stir in cilantro.

Adjust seasoning with additional salt and pepper if needed.

Step 5: Serve and Enjoy

To serve, place the chicken, squash, and sauce over bowls of rice and accompany with fresh naan.

Enjoy this delicious and aromatic dish!
